Why Vinegar Is the 2025-Approved Aquarium Safe-Cleaner
White distilled vinegar contains roughly five percent acetic acid—just strong enough to dissolve alkaline mineral deposits, neutralize odors, and disrupt biofilms, yet weak enough to leave negligible residues when properly rinsed. Unlike chlorine bleach or ammonia-based sprays, vinegar’s buffering capacity aligns closely with aquarium-friendly pH parameters. Which Vinegar Strength Is Aquarium-Grade Safe?
Standard culinary white vinegar (5 % acetic acid) remains the industry default. Anything stronger—industrial 20 % acetic, for example—can etch acrylic or leach plasticizers from airline tubing. Likewise, flavored or balsamic vinegars introduce sugars, tannins, and additional microbes you simply don’t want cycling through your biological filtration. Top 10 Vinegar Techniques for Safe Aquarium Cleaning
Strip Stubborn Hard-Water Stains from Glass Canopies
Caked limescale acts like miniature mirrors, refracting light and triggering nuisance algae growth beneath the glass. Remove the lid, place it horizontally over a towel, and spray a fine mist of 1-part vinegar to 2-parts RO water. Let the acid chew for three minutes, then cut through the softened deposits with a monofilament scraper. Rinse with dechlorinated tap to eliminate any stray droplets.

Eliminate Calcium Crust from Heater and Powerhead Casings
Unplug the device and allow ceramic heaters to cool for at least 15 minutes to avoid micro-fractures from thermal shock. Wearing nitrile gloves, wrap a vinegar-soaked paper towel around crusted sections for five minutes. A gentle flex breaks the crust free, after which you wipe dry and air-vent for five additional minutes to disperse any acetic aroma.
